How can homeowners properly identify the state of their siding? To assess the condition of siding, property owners must start with a detailed visual evaluation. This includes checking for apparent signs of damages, such as fractures, bending, or staining. They must likewise try to find loosened panels or areas that might have come separated. In addition, house owners ought to take a look at the caulking and seals around home windows and doors, as damage in these locations can indicate underlying issues. It is useful to examine the siding during different climate condition, as dampness or sunshine can expose issues not noticeable in dry, over cast weather condition. Ideally, homeowners can conduct a dampness meter examination to identify trapped dampness that may lead to mold and mildew or rot. Ultimately, looking for specialist suggestions can offer an expert analysis, making sure that any type of prospective issues are addressed without delay. Siding damage can show up in various types, each requiring details focus to maintain the home's exterior. Usual kinds include warping, which often happens due to long term direct exposure to wetness or severe temperature levels, compromising the siding's architectural honesty. Cracks and divides can develop from temperature changes or physical influences, resulting in additional wear and tear if left unaddressed. Insect problems, specifically from termites, can create substantial damage, demanding instant treatment to secure the home. Fading and discoloration from UV direct exposure detracts from curb appeal and might indicate the requirement for repainting or substitute. Mold and mold growth can also form in wet locations, positioning health dangers and damaging the siding product. siding repair greenville nc. Lastly, loosened or missing panels can arise from severe weather, requiring prompt repairs to guarantee the home continues to be protected and visually enticing. The age of siding plays a substantial duty in figuring out whether substitute is required. Normally, siding products have varying life expectancies; as an example, timber siding might last around 20 to 40 years, while vinyl can endure for 30 to 50 years. As siding ages, it might shed its safety top qualities, bring about issues such as warping, fading, or cracking. House owners ought to also consider the regularity of upkeep and repair work; if repair work are coming to be extra frequent, it might signify the requirement for an upgrade. Furthermore, obsolete siding can interfere with a home's aesthetic charm, making substitute an attractive option. Evaluating both the age and condition of the siding is essential for making an educated choice concerning substitute.Choosing the Right Siding Product for Your Home

How can homeowners assure their siding preserves its appeal for many years? Routine maintenance is essential for maintaining siding's aesthetic and practical top qualities. Property owners should schedule annual examinations to identify problems such as fractures, peeling paint, or mold development. Without delay resolving these problems prevents further damage and boosts visual appeal.Cleaning up the siding at the very least twice a year is additionally necessary. Utilizing mild stress cleaning or a soft brush with mild cleaning agent helps remove dirt and mold. Additionally, property owners need to keep seamless gutters clear to prevent water damage, that site which can negatively affect siding integrity.
Applying safety finishings or sealers can prolong the life of products like wood or plastic. Making specific proper ventilation in attic rooms and crawl areas minimizes moisture build-up, which can weaken siding over time. By adhering to these techniques, home owners can ensure their siding stays appealing and useful for years to come, eventually boosting their home's visual appeal.
